There’s talk of gang activity
in San Miguel de Allende
tempting many to fear, worry
or be angry.
Love your enemy.
They set up, they say, as if
evil is organized and linear—
threatening and killing shop
owners here.
Love your enemy.
People are people, somos
igual; gang members, white,
black, red, brown, purple,
policemen…
Love your enemy.
There’s an answer to all
strife, all hands seeking pay
or games with bedeviling drugs,
violence all—
Love your enemy.
